Definition and Purpose of National Grid Hardship Forms

The "national grid hardship forms" are designed to help individuals in financial distress by providing a structured way to apply for assistance through National Grid's Discount Rate Program. These forms collect personal and financial information, allowing the utility company to assess eligibility for reduced rates on energy bills. The program is available to residents of Massachusetts and Nantucket and aims to support those facing temporary financial hardships. By submitting these forms, customers can potentially alleviate some of their financial burdens through discounted energy rates.

Eligibility Criteria for National Grid Hardship Forms

Eligibility for the Discount Rate Program is based on several criteria:

  • Income Level: Applicants must demonstrate that their household income falls within a set range that qualifies for financial assistance. This is usually determined by state guidelines.

  • Residency Requirements: Participants must be residents of Massachusetts or Nantucket and have an active account with National Grid.

  • Documented Hardship: Evidence of financial hardship, such as medical bills or unemployment status, may be required to support the application.

Required Documents for National Grid Hardship Forms

When submitting the national grid hardship forms, include the following documents:

  • Proof of Income: Copies of recent pay stubs, tax returns, or benefit statements.

  • Identification: Valid identification, such as a driver’s license or passport, for all household members listed.

  • Proof of Residency: Utility bills or lease agreements to confirm your residency status.

Legal Use of National Grid Hardship Forms

The national grid hardship forms are legally binding documents that require truthful and accurate representations of your financial situation. Providing false information can result in denial of services, legal penalties, or the obligation to repay any assistance received under false pretenses. All information submitted is subject to verification, and signing the form constitutes consent to potential audits or reviews by National Grid or applicable authorities.

Low Income Home Energy Assistance Program (LIHEAP) This federally funded program helps income-eligible households pay their energy bills. Eligibility is based on your household size and annual household income. Household income cannot exceed 60% of the estimated State Median Income.

Were committed to providing reliable and affordable energy for every New Yorker. If you receive a Home Energy Assistance Program (HEAP) grant or participate in a qualifying governmental assistance program, you may qualify for a monthly bill credit through our Energy Affordability Program (EAP).
